Duplicate certificate.—Where a certificate of registration is lost, destroyed or defaced, the ship repairer shall apply to the Port Authority in Form 6 for a duplicate, accompanied by a fee of one thousand rupees, and the Port Authority shall issue a duplicate certificate marked as such within ninety days of the application.
